OEG is a leading energy solutions business, providing mission-critical infrastructure assets and services to the global offshore energy industry. Through our specialist divisions - topside, marine, subsea, logistics and industrials, we are a pivotal link in the global offshore energy project chain, ensuring our customers’ projects are delivered safely, reliably and efficiently.

Our history in the marine sector is rich combining decades of expertise. We specialise in the provision of dedicated multi-purpose vessels to serve the offshore wind market and support our customers' operations. The Marine Business Development Manager will work to increase the pipeline of charters within the Marine Division of OEG. They will be responsible for looking for additional opportunities and working with existing clients to ensure repeat business. The commercial aspect of this role will require them to liaise with all departments and all levels within the business to ensure that targets are being met and contractual requirements fulfilled.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Look for new opportunities to maximise revenue and profit;
  • Help implement and manage the BD process with a focus on maintaining the CRM Salesforce;
  • Work with the Chartering Manager to develop and implement BD processes;
  • Assist the Chartering Manager in preparation of tenders, proposals and related contracts;
  • Prepare and provide presentations to clients and senior management as required;
  • Work with the Operations team to ensure strong company performance on new projects, that we are meeting contractual obligations and that any changes are monitored and options submitted;
  • Liaise with the Chartering Manager and notify of any matters identified that may fall short of client/customer expectations or reaching a milestone achievement;
  • Track and report sales invoice information for the global fleet of vessels, whether owned or chartered;
  • Make regular visits to new & existing clients and maintain strong relationships;
  • Manage and increase the media presence of OEG Marine in consultation with the Marketing Department;
  • Produce reports on the current pipeline for OEG Marine and report to senior management;
  • Attend and assist Marketing with the organisation of corporate events.

Minimum Requirements:

  • Minimum three years’ demonstrable experience delivering in a similar position;
  • Technical knowledge and understanding of the Offshore Renewable Industry;
  • Excellent use of Microsoft Office product suite including Word, PowerPoint and Excel;
  • Willingness to travel throughout the UK, Europe, Asia and America;
  • Excellent written and spoken communication skills;
  • Experience and knowledge of working with Marine Operations.

Salary will depend on experience; with 25 days holiday + bank holidays, pension, discount voucher scheme. Full time 37.5 hr week. Full training & support will be provided where necessary and appropriate. Must have the right to work in the UK.
